Abstract :
One of the prototypes which has been made during the 2.5 GeV synchrotron project SOLEIL design is a passive septum magnet. Standard cross section has been chosen for the three eddy current septum magnets used for the booster injection, the booster extraction and the storage ring injection of SOLEIL. A prototype for SOLEIL project has been realized. In this paper the comparison between 2d and 3d calculations (OPERA-2d, ELEKTRA) and results of magnetic measurements is presented, as well as results of thermal tests in vacuum and influence of all of these on mechanical design for the final magnet.
